New Brunswick, New Jersey vs. Arlington, Virginia

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Arlington, Virginia is 40.8% more expensive than New Brunswick, New Jersey.

You would need a salary of $140,767 in Arlington, Virginia to maintain the standard of living you have in New Brunswick, New Jersey.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Arlington, Virginia is more expensive than New Brunswick, New Jersey
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
